For each test implement a method which interacts
with the fixture. Verify the expected results with assertions specified
by calling assertTrue with a boolean.
public void testAdd() {
double result= fValue1 + fValue2;
assertTrue(result == 5.0);
}
Once the methods are defined you can run them. The framework supports
both a static type safe and more dynamic way to run a test.
In the static way you override the runTest method and define the method to
be invoked. A convenient way to do so is with an anonymous inner class.
TestCase test= new MathTest("add") {
public void runTest() {
testAdd();
}
};
test.run();
The dynamic way uses reflection to implement runTest. It dynamically finds
and invokes a method.
In this case the name of the test case has to correspond to the test method
to be run.
TestCase test= new MathTest("testAdd");
test.run();
The tests to be run can be collected into a TestSuite. JUnit provides
different test runners which can run a test suite and collect the results.
A test runner either expects a static method suite as the entry
point to get a test to run or it will extract the suite automatically.
public static Test suite() {
suite.addTest(new MathTest("testAdd"));
suite.addTest(new MathTest("testDivideByZero"));
return suite;
}

| Constructor Summary | |
|---|---|
| TestCase()
No-arg constructor to enable serialization. | |
| TestCase(String name)
Constructs a test case with the given name. | |
| Method Summary | |
|---|---|
| int | countTestCases()
Counts the number of test cases executed by run(TestResult result). |
| protected TestResult | createResult()
Creates a default TestResult object
|
| String | getName()
Gets the name of a TestCase |
| TestResult | run()
A convenience method to run this test, collecting the results with a
default TestResult object.
|
| void | run(TestResult result)
Runs the test case and collects the results in TestResult. |
| void | runBare()
Runs the bare test sequence. |
| protected void | runTest()
Override to run the test and assert its state. |
| void | setName(String name)
Sets the name of a TestCase |
| protected void | setUp()
Sets up the fixture, for example, open a network connection.
|
| protected void | tearDown()
Tears down the fixture, for example, close a network connection.
|
| String | toString()
Returns a string representation of the test case |
